What Is a Bitcoin ATM?
A Bitcoin ATM is an Internet-connected kiosk that allows customers to purchase bitcoins and/or other cryptocurrencies with deposited cash.
An automated teller machine (ATM) that enables bank customers to physically withdraw, deposit, or transfer funds is not the same as a Bitcoin ATM. Instead, bitcoin ATMs generate blockchain-based transactions that send digital currency to the user's digital wallet, frequently via a QR code.
How To Buy Bitcoins At ATM?
To buy Bitcoin using a Bitcoin ATM, you will first need to withdraw the cash you want to turn into Bitcoin at your bank or a fiat currency ATM. You will also need a Bitcoin wallet to receive your purchased coins. Next, you go to a Bitcoin ATM and type in the amount of BTC you want to buy, and put in the cash. Finally, you will need to let the machine scan your wallet's QR code to receive your coins.
How Much Will Cost?
The cost of using a Bitcoin ATM varies depending on the location of the ATM, the operator of the ATM, and the amount of Bitcoin you are buying or selling. In general, Bitcoin ATM fees range from 4% to 20%.
Here are some factors that can affect the cost of using a Bitcoin ATM:
Location: Bitcoin ATMs in major cities tend to have higher fees than Bitcoin ATMs in rural areas.
Operator: Some Bitcoin ATM operators charge higher fees than others.
Amount of Bitcoin: The amount of Bitcoin you are buying or selling will also affect the cost of the transaction. Larger transactions typically have lower fees than smaller transactions.
It is important to compare the fees of different Bitcoin ATMs before you make a purchase. You can use a website like Coin ATM Radar to find Bitcoin ATMs in your area and compare their fees.
